Sonal Pandya, Assistant Professor in the Woodrow Wilson Department of Politics at U.Va., received a Ph.D. in Government from Harvard University in 2007 and was a Fellow at Princeton's Niehaus Center for Globalization and Governance in 2007-2008. Her research interests include international political economy and economic development, and the regulation of foreign investment and trade. Her dissertation, "Trading Spaces: The Politics of Foreign Direct Investment Restrictions" was awarded the Mancur Olson Award for the best dissertation in Political Economy by the APSA's Organized Section on Political Economy.
